This place is wonderful. The owners Dave and head brewer/owner Ted are approachable and good guys. Ted is a godfather of Michigan brewing and brews great beer (its like he knows my taste buds, thank you Ted). There are usually about 10 beers and some cider on tap.

The staff is by turns friendly, funny, quirky and always there for you. Its a good space, with music about 3-5 nights a week depending, and trivia nights also. They also have darts in the back. Its the brewpub version of Cheers.

My wife and I stopped here to have lunch and try their beers. The pub is located on the first floor of a 6-story brick apartment building in downtown Ypsi, and had just opened for the day on a Saturday and was not yet busy. It is a good-sized place with a sizeable amount of seating, but the bar is small with only 6 stools. Three TVs are located in the bar area. Just outside the bar area is small concrete patio area that offers additional seating in the warm months. A dart-throwing area is another feature of the pub.

There were 8 beers on tap, but we still had a long drive ahead of us, so we ordered only a sampler flight of 4 beers of our choice. All of these beers were brewed very well to style, and each had a bit of a twist to them that made them unique in our minds, but each was very tasty. We gave an overall grade of a B to them. In addition to the beers, there were 3 ciders offered and several wines.

Our food order was delivered very promptly to our table, and the sandwiches were very tasty. The food selection is posted on the website, and is an interesting choice of offerings. If traveling in the area again we'd pay a return visit.
